When you are looking at a new HVAC setup, the final number depends on a few moving parts. The physical size of your home and the necessary ductwork adjustments play a huge role. We also look at the efficiency ratings of the unit; higher efficiency models often cost more upfront but can change your monthly utility bills. Other factors include the type of fuel your home uses, specific brand preferences, and any modifications needed to your existing electrical system. It is best to look at these as investments in your comfort.

For central AC installation in Wichita, licensed pros evaluate your home's size and existing ductwork. They install the outdoor condenser unit, the indoor evaporator coil, and connect them to your duct system. They ensure proper refrigerant charging and airflow.
